Mount Vernon City Schools is committed to the success of every student through our TESOL (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ages) Program. The program provides specialized instruction for students whose primary language is not English, equipping them with the language skills necessary to thrive academically and socially.
Our TESOL team is led by Primary TESOL Instructor Carla Jo Furan, alongside Secondary TESOL Teacher Jennifer Ensminger. Together, they provide comprehensive support to multilingual learners across grade levels. Mrs. Furan brings eight years of experience working with elementary, middle, and high school English learners and is dedicated to fostering an inclusive, supportive environment where students feel confident, valued, and empowered to grow.
Instruction is individualized to meet students at their current level of English proficiency. Through differentiated strategies, interactive learning experiences, visual supports, and real-world connections, students strengthen their reading, writing, listening, and speaking skills while also building confidence and critical thinking abilities. Our TESOL educators emphasize strong relationships and culturally responsive practices, honoring and celebrating the diverse backgrounds of the students they serve.
At Mount Vernon City Schools, we believe multilingualism is a strength. Our TESOL program supports language development not only as an academic necessity, but as a powerful tool for communication, opportunity, and lifelong success.
